About Heather Larson
I am a senior executive with a reputation of repeatedly leading business transformations that yield superior performance, unlocking top and bottom-line growth. With 32 years of combined Supply Chain and R&D leadership at General Mills, a $17B global food company, I am known as a future-focused thought leader of business and operational strategies and their successful commercialization. I most recently served as Vice-President, North America Logistics, where I led a 350 person team and $1B+ budget, serving all North America business units which deliver 70% of company sales and 85% of profits. As a member of both North America Supply Chain and Sales leadership teams, I led a successful supply chain transformation that achieved record customer service reliability at lower costs, positioning General Mills U.S. Retail for accelerated growth. I believe that superior results come from great teams. I am an expert in building and coaching highly engaged organizations that stretch to achieve bold strategies and breakthrough results. I lead with a growth-mindset, trusted collaboration and accountability. I have a passion for building inclusive work cultures that allow all employees to contribute to their best. Mentoring others is a rewarding and impactful passion.I am honored to serve as Chair for the Jeremiah Program Minneapolis-St. Paul Board of Trustees, a non-profit dedicated to eliminating generational poverty two generations at a time by supporting college-bound single mothers and their children. In addition I chaired the Supply Chain Industry Advisory Board at the University of Minnesota, receiving the Alumni Service Award for contributions to advancing the undergraduate and Masters of Supply Chain curriculum and student development.

Vice President, North America Logistics
I led a 350 person team and $1.2B budget serving all North America business units which deliver 70% of company revenue and 85% of profits. As a member of both the North America Supply Chain and Sales leadership teams, I guided a successful supply chain transformation which delivered record customer reliability with significantly lower costs, positioning General Mills for accelerated growth.
Vice President, North America E2E Logistics & Go-To-Market Transformation
I led General Mills' team of end-to-end Logistics professionals - from customer operations, planning, plant logistics, warehousing, transportation, and growth-enabling capabilities. I was also the enterprise process leader for our Go-to-Market transformation (See role below).
Vice President, Go-To-Market Enterprise Business Transformation Leader
Provided enterprise thought leadership to transform General Mills' commercialization processes, making them simpler, streamlined and standardized across all functions in North America. Go-to-Market processes were improved, orchestrated and governed resulting in a 25% reduction of time to market with improved execution.
Vice President, Global Operations And Shared Services, Innovation-Technology-Quality
Provided leadership for all technical services for General Mills' global innovation organization to deliver world-class capabilities with efficiency and effectiveness. I started an India-based knowledge organization to provide follow-the-sun support for regional R&D centers, enabling capacity and speed. I provided strategic oversight (including P&L) of Medallion Laboratories, an external product testing business for food companies, where we increased revenues by 4X. I provided leadership of Innovation Capital Review Board and teams that implemented capital projects across R&D.
Senior Director, Operations And Shared Services, Innovation-Technology-Quality
Provided leadership for all technical services for General Mills' North American R&D. In this newly created role, I led the largest team in the R&D organization and created capacity gains with efficiency by bringing together all technical services. Role was expanded to Vice-President in 2009 as General Mills' Innovation organization attained a global scope.
Supply Chain Director, Baking Products Division
Led division Supply Chain strategies and operations during integration of Pillsbury. New dry-mix manufacturing strategies were developed and flawlessly implemented, driving competitive advantage while meeting FTC requirements for the divestiture of compete brands. Eighty percent of the division's volume was moved without issue on quality, cost and service.
Various Roles As An Individual Contributor And Manager In R&D, Corporate Engineering & Supply Chain
I progressed in individual contributor roles in Packaging R&D, Process Engineering and Product Development from 1988 - 1993. I had manager roles in Packaging R&D, Corporate Engineering, Product Development and Supply Chain Manufacturing from 1993 - 2000. I was awarded the Chairman's Champions Award in 1998 for my leadership of transformational capacity and margin increase for the Snacks Chex Mix business.
